Output fe409b8cfb910c1119dc4691106dd6706134868e8d48088a03599ebf0b55bd36:46

value
5650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c784b44fb296a01aae1b285e5cb98dce954b5f OP_EQUAL
address
34DuBW8KjoXjUSYPDV5a7gsrcwrg8dDrzZ
transaction
fe409b8cfb910c1119dc4691106dd6706134868e8d48088a03599ebf0b55bd36
confirmations
350536
spent
true